oyuki
This loft-like boutique blends modern sophistication with Miami's quintessentially relaxed style.
Owner Joyce Chehebar, 32, relocated her store from South Beach to this sprawling Upper East Side space—with white walls and a 20-foot ceiling canvassed with rose-print wallpaper—in 2007, to accommodate rising demand for her selection of independent labels. "My mother was a model," explains Chehebar, "so I traveled to all the fashion capitals as a young girl—that's really where I draw my inspiration." The shop's selection is feminine and sophisticated, yet still channels Miami's distinctly easygoing, sunny vibe: Flirty V-neck jumpers from Carolina K and tie-dyed dresses by Moon Katz are constantly in demand, while crisp jackets from Borne round out the mix. 7418 Biscayne Blvd., 305-403-1500, oyukionline.com
